Omega 220.15.34.20.55.001 Aqua Terra 150M Omega Co-Axial Master Chronometer 34mmEncircled by diamonds, the ladies’ Seamaster Aqua Terra is the true definition of elegance.With a symmetrical 34 mm case, this stainless steel model features a white pearled mother-of-pearl dial with a date window at 6 oclock and 11 diamond indexes in rhodium-plated holders.The bezel is diamond-set and the watch is presented on an integrated stainless steel bracelet. Driven by the OMEGA Co-Axial Master Chronometer calibre 8800, this wristwatch is certified at the industrys highest standard by the Swiss Federal Institute of Metrology (METAS).Stainless SteelStainless steel is certainly the most conventional of watchmaking materials for outer craftsmanship, and offers beauty, strength and affordability. OMEGA uses 316L stainless steel. Known for its corrosion-resistance and high lustre after polishing, this material is often the ideal choice for watches in both daily-use and high-stress situations such as diving and adventure.DiamondsDiamond is recognized as the hardest material on Earth, graded 10 on the Mohs hardness scale, and is the only gem made entirely of carbon. In nature, it can only be formed under high temperature and pressure conditions that exist within a specific depth range (~100 miles) beneath the Earth’s surface. To decorate its timepieces and jewellery, OMEGA uses \”Top Wesselton\” white COLOUR diamonds with CLARITY ranging from pure to VVS (Very Very Small inclusions). Along with choosing the best weight in CARAT, the CUT is also carefully selected in order to maximise brightness and scintillation.
